About Kewarra Beach 4879

The size of Kewarra Beach is approximately 5.5 square kilometres. It has 21 parks covering nearly 25.3% of total area. The population of Kewarra Beach in 2016 was 5652 people. By 2021 the population was 6133 showing a population growth of 8.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kewarra Beach is 50-59 years. Households in Kewarra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kewarra Beach work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 74.80% of the homes in Kewarra Beach were owner-occupied compared with 68.20% in 2016.

Kewarra Beach has 3,054 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Kewarra Beach have seen a 76.21%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 93.35% increase. As at 31 January 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Kewarra Beach is $902,611 while the median value for Units is $597,470.
  • Houses have a median rent of $725 while Units have a median rent of $650.
There are currently 33 properties listed for sale, and 2 properties listed for rent in Kewarra beach on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 163 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Kewarra beach.
